Readiness of local authorities in implementing information security management system (ISMS)

Abstract

Information Security Management System (ISMS) is an ICT Compliance Standards to provide specifications and controls for protecting information security assets and to increase the integrity and confidence of clients against the agencies, especially those involving the government delivery service. This certification is certified by a certification body of the Standards Industrial Research Institute of Malaysia (SIRIM) and a survey covering the problems faced by Local Authorities in ensuring the confidentiality, integrity and availability of information from any threat and risks that can cripple the agency services. The research process include factors such as threats and vulnerabilities, particularly in security management practices of the agency, which can cause loss of agencies' information and negative impact on the services provided by the Local Authority. Then with studying these factors it can measure the readiness of local authorities in implementing Information Security Management System (ISMS). The process of research studies using quantitative methods in gathering information to analyze the problems faced by the agency to ensure information security is protected such as assessment taxes is the largest contributor earning council. The final result of this research concluded that local authorities are still not ready in implementing Information Security Management System (ISMS)
